About the employment

This position (in Swedish, “biträdande lektor”) is a tenure track position, and the qualification requirements and terms of employment are regulated by the Higher Education Ordinance (SFS 2017:844).

For this tenure track position, the associate senior lecturer, is employed until further notice, but no longer than 4 years. The contract may be extended by 2 years under special circumstances, such as due to sick leave or parental leave.

An associate senior lecturer, may, on application, be promoted to a permanent position as senior lecturer/associate professor. Specific criteria for the promotion have been established by the Board of Human Science (Dnr SU FV-1464-23).

An application for promotion to associate professor should be submitted to the faculty at least nine months before the appointment as associate senior lecturer expires.
